About this job

Overview

We are currently seeking an experienced Metrology Inspector in our Orlando, FL location. The selected individual will be responsible for ensuring that hardware meets all requirements as outlined in design documentation, standards, and specifications such as J-STD-001, IPC-620, military specifications and the like. 

 

Essential Functions

 

• 50% - Utilize metrology tools and techniques to ensure components meet all approved requirements outlined in design documentation, standards, and specifications.

• 25% - Review of documentation and objective evidence to ensure compliance to requirements.

• 15% - Communicating and collaborating with team. Identifying problems, solutions, and areas for improvement.

• 10% Cross-training with team members to increase knowledge base.

Secondary Functions: Other duties as assigned

 

Requirements

 

  • High school diploma or equivalent or an equivalent combination of education and experience
  • 10+ years of related inspection experience
  • Experience using calipers, scales, micrometers, and height gages
  • Experience with hardware acceptance
  • Knowledge of Industry standards and Quality specifications
  • Ability to read, analyze and interpret engineering drawings, product specifications, test procedures, MIL standards and requirements
  • Moderate computer skills
  • Ability and willingness to travel up to 10% of the time
  • Ability and willingness to work weekends and/or overtime if necessary

 

Additional desired qualifications

• AWS Welding Certification

• Experience using FARO arm, CMM, or similar equipment

• Ability to define problems, collect data, establish facts and draw valid conclusions 
• Ability to communicate, both verbally and in writing, with technical and non technical professionals at all levels
• Certifications and/or Training (such as ASQ, IPC, J-STD)

• Experience with software such as TipQA, CostPoint, PDM+
